Are you sure the exclude statement worked? The log at the bottom of the screen will tell you what it did or did not include in the Thrustmaster_Combined controller. Also, if the rockers are reversed you can always change that in the control options and save the profile for each MFD.

 

This is what the exclude lines should look like in the profile.

 

int main()
{

Configure(&LMFD, MODE_EXCLUDED);
Configure(&RMFD, MODE_EXCLUDED);

if(Init(&EventHandle)) return 1;  //declare event handler - return on error

If you have them excluded (or think you do) and the columns no longer appear then the exclude line probably did not function and they are still included in the profile.

 

If memory serves, the exclude statements must be placed at the top of your main() if they are located below the EventHandler line they will not function but they also will not return an error.
